    Well I haven't quite resolved the cream colored gage mystery on our PCR especially since those on our 05 MSB are identical. I'll compare them with another PCR at Mountain Thunder. In the meantime, I've encountered another PCR color mystery. Unfortunately, the plastic molded piece that fits over the hard top rear pin receptical somehow came loose and when I tried to raise the soft top, it got crushed by the soft top folding mechanism. My dealer said no problem as it is a warrantee item and that he'd order a replacement. He said the part comes in two colors, black and for the PCR, gray. Told him I needed the gray for the PCR. After three weeks the part arrived but it's noticably a lighter shade of gray. Neither he nor I can figure out what interior matches it but it's not the PCR, or at least not the one I own. Now to figure out how to get the right color. Anyone have any ideas? The part number that arrived matches the one called for in the PCR.

    The cream color refers to the face of the gages which is white on a reg dashes the rings are still silver. You can see a white background on the outer 1/4" of our gage face and then it is darker in the center like a very light coffee color.

    It looks a little more subdued and elegant. I think it also comes with the light sand option on other models and on the CASHmere.
